Output 13384eda5e19ac209f0a1e7a0c3b94aeb22faee4d3986c285f629bed46a655ba:0

value
1011930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f515223424a74c24e57485682bb92b7f4fbbe6 OP_EQUAL
address
33xyjnJw3QFbdP89fVmbxcKH6AutvCrzqY
transaction
13384eda5e19ac209f0a1e7a0c3b94aeb22faee4d3986c285f629bed46a655ba
confirmations
239375
spent
true